After this performance together at the Grammy’s on Sunday, Tracy Chapman’s original version of Fast Car shot up to number one on iTunes over three decades after it was first released
Chapman’s Wikipedia page had over 1M views on the night of the Grammys.
Luke Combs fans got introduced to Tracy Chapman and Tracy Chapman fans got introduced to Luke that night.
